Regulatory Pressure: From Experimental To Regulated Infrastructure
Over the past year, digital health has benefited from a permissive environment in which many AI tools were effectively treated as adjunct analytics products rather than regulated medical devices. That line is now being redrawn. Recent guidance from the FDA has reinforced that software functions intended to diagnose, treat, or guide clinical decision-making may fall under the agency’s medical device framework, particularly when marketed as a replacement or substantial augmentation of clinician judgment.
In parallel, HHS’s OCR has signaled heightened enforcement around the use of machine learning models trained on protected health information (PHI), emphasizing compliance with HIPAA privacy and security rules and the need for robust de-identification in AI development pipelines. For health systems and digital health platforms, the message is clear: models that rely on clinical data must satisfy not only technical performance benchmarks but also auditable regulatory requirements.
These developments have two immediate financial implications. First, they raise the compliance and development costs for smaller digital health firms that lack the resources to maintain sophisticated regulatory and legal teams. Second, they tilt competitive advantage toward better-capitalized incumbents—large medtech, health IT, and diversified healthcare companies—that can absorb higher regulatory overhead and integrate compliance into product lifecycles.

Healthcare Providers: Operational Upside Versus Liability Risk
Hospitals and health systems have integrated AI and predictive analytics into workflows ranging from radiology reading prioritization to sepsis detection and resource allocation. The tightening regulatory landscape forces provider organizations to reassess their vendor relationships and internal development strategies. Any AI-driven tool that influences diagnosis, treatment plans, or triage is now more likely to be scrutinized as part of the clinical decision-making apparatus rather than as purely advisory software.
Financially, the trade-off is nuanced. On the upside, effective AI deployment can reduce readmissions, shorten length of stay, and improve staffing efficiency—key metrics that drive margins in an environment of labor shortages and reimbursement pressure. On the downside, misclassified or poorly validated AI solutions can expose providers to liability, regulatory penalties, and reputational damage, potentially offsetting any efficiency gains.
Health systems that respond proactively by investing in internal AI governance, clinical validation, and centralized oversight are likely to be favored in capital markets, particularly among bond investors assessing long-term operational risk. Although providers are not typically valued on AI exposure alone, their ability to integrate technology safely and compliantly increasingly informs credit ratings and access to financing, especially for systems undergoing major digital transformation initiatives.
Insurance And Managed Care: Algorithms Under The Microscope
Insurance carriers and managed care organizations have been major adopters of AI and predictive analytics, using algorithms to inform underwriting, fraud detection, and utilization management. Regulatory attention is now turning toward fairness, transparency, and potential discrimination in AI-driven decision-making, particularly when models influence coverage determinations or prior authorization approvals.
From a financial standpoint, this scrutiny raises the risk that certain cost-containment strategies rooted in opaque algorithms may need to be redesigned or abandoned. If regulators require explainability, documentation, and bias testing for models used in claims denial or preauthorization, insurers will face incremental compliance costs and potential constraints on aggressive utilization management practices.
However, insurers that can demonstrate transparent, clinically grounded models, co-developed with providers and aligned with evidence-based guidelines, may secure strategic advantage. These firms can position their AI tools as quality-improvement mechanisms rather than purely cost-cutting. Over time, that distinction may matter for network negotiations, public perception, and regulatory relationships, supporting more stable margins even under tighter oversight.
Large Healthcare Technology And Medtech: Regulatory Moats And Consolidation Optionality
Major health technology vendors and medtech companies are structurally better positioned to navigate the evolving regulatory regime. Their scale supports dedicated regulatory affairs teams, long-standing FDA relationships, and robust clinical trial infrastructure. As AI transitions from a marketing buzzword to a regulated feature set, these incumbents can treat compliance as a competitive moat.
For listed health IT and medtech firms, the AI regulatory shift may catalyze a new wave of consolidation. Smaller digital health startups with promising technology but limited regulatory capacity become acquisition targets, as incumbents seek to internalize innovation while layering on compliance infrastructure. Transaction structures may emphasize earn-outs tied to regulatory milestones—such as successful FDA clearance or completion of post-market surveillance requirements—rather than purely revenue-based metrics.
This dynamic can support valuations for high-quality, clinically validated AI assets, even if near-term public market sentiment remains cautious toward early-stage digital health names. Policy Outlook: Data Privacy, Transparency, And Reimbursement Alignment
Beyond immediate enforcement actions, the policy direction in U.S. healthcare is coalescing around three themes: data privacy, transparency, and alignment of AI use with reimbursement and quality metrics. Continued emphasis on HIPAA compliance in AI development will require robust anonymization, data governance, and consent frameworks, raising barriers to entry for lightly financed startups reliant on broad data access.
Transparency initiatives may include requirements that patients and clinicians be informed when AI tools are used in diagnosis or decision-making, and that such tools be accompanied by clear documentation of performance characteristics, limitations, and validation cohorts. Although these measures add friction to deployment, they also enhance patient trust and may encourage more sustainable adoption curves.
Reimbursement alignment is perhaps the most financially material variable. Payers, including government programs and commercial insurers, will shape AI adoption by deciding which tools merit incremental payment and how AI-enabled services are coded and billed. If AI improves measurable outcomes—such as reduced hospital readmissions or better chronic disease management—policy makers may design payment models that reward its use. Conversely, AI features that primarily generate new billable events without clear outcome improvement may encounter reimbursement resistance.
